public class Long2ByteRBTreeMap extends AbstractLong2ByteSortedMap implements Serializable, Cloneable
The iterators provided by the views of this class are type-specific
bidirectional
iterators. Moreover, the iterator returned by iterator() can be
safely cast to a type-specific list
iterator.

k - the array of keys of the new tree map.v - the array of corresponding values in the new tree map.IllegalArgumentException - if k and v have different lengths.public byte addTo(long k,
byte incr)
Note that this method respects the default return value semantics: when called with a key that does not currently appears in the map, the key will be associated with the default return value plus the given increment.
